Direct tax collections for this fiscal up by 14.54 per cent – CBDT

Direct tax collections during April-December this fiscal, are up by 14.54 per cent. This is mainly due to an increase in corporate tax mop-up. As per the data released by the Central Board of Direct Taxes (CBDT), the gross collection of corporate tax was up 12.49 per cent at 2,69,850 crore rupees in April-December against 2,39,883 crore rupees in same period in in the previous fiscal.

Tax arrear increases to Rs. 3.90 lakh crore in financial Year 2010-11

Both direct and indirect tax arrears increased by about 33% to Rs 3.9 lakh crore in 2010-11. Minister of State for Finance SS Palanimanickam, while replying to different questions in Rajya Sabha, informed that direct tax arrears worth Rs 3,33,077 crore were not realised, while it was Rs 56,889.62 crores in the case of indirect taxes.

India’s tax collection jumps 26 pc till March 12

India's tax revenue for 2010-11 has shown healthy growth till March 12 this year, which jumped around 26 per cent over the corresponding period and the government was expecting to end the year with similar growth in mop up. The total tax collection till March 12 of the current fiscal has shown a growth of around 26 per cent over 2009-10 and for the year the trend is likely to be maintained, Revenue Secretary Sunil Mitra said here today at CII annual regional meet.

Government set up two panels to suggest way to reduce litigation in Direct and Indirect Tax

The finance minister has set up two panels, one each for direct and indirect taxes, to draw up a road map to reduce rising litigation, asking them to submit a report within a month.
